当前位置:首页 / EXCEL

Excel如何批量创建多个文件?如何快速生成?

作者:佚名|分类:EXCEL|浏览:170|发布时间:2025-03-23 18:57:02

Excel如何批量创建多个文件?如何快速生成?

导语:

在处理大量数据时,批量创建和快速生成Excel文件是一个常见的需求。这不仅节省了时间,还提高了工作效率。本文将详细介绍如何在Excel中批量创建多个文件,并提供一些快速生成文件的方法。

一、Excel批量创建多个文件的方法

1. 使用“新建工作簿”功能

(1)打开Excel,点击“文件”菜单,选择“新建”。

(2)在“新建工作簿”界面中,选择“空白工作簿”。

(3)点击“创建”按钮,然后点击“文件”菜单中的“另存为”。

(4)在“另存为”对话框中,设置文件保存位置、文件名和文件格式。

(5)点击“保存”按钮,此时会弹出一个提示框,询问是否要保存所有更改。

(6)点击“是”,然后重复步骤(3)至(5),直到创建所需数量的文件。

2. 使用宏录制

(1)打开Excel,点击“开发工具”选项卡,然后点击“宏”。

(2)在“宏”对话框中,点击“录制新宏”。

(3)在“录制宏”对话框中,设置宏名称和快捷键(可选)。

(4)点击“确定”,然后执行以下操作:

   a. 创建一个空白工作簿。

   b. 设置文件保存位置、文件名和文件格式。

   c. 点击“保存”按钮。

(5)完成操作后,点击“停止录制”按钮。

(6)在“宏”对话框中,点击“运行”,然后输入宏名称,运行宏即可批量创建多个文件。

3. 使用VBA代码

(1)打开Excel,点击“开发工具”选项卡,然后点击“Visual Basic”。

(2)在“VBA编辑器”中,插入一个新模块。

(3)在模块中输入以下代码:

```vba

Sub CreateMultipleFiles()

Dim i As Integer

Dim fileName As String

Dim savePath As String

savePath = "C:\ExcelFiles\" ' 设置文件保存路径

fileName = "File" ' 设置文件名前缀

For i = 1 To 10 ' 创建10个文件

ThisWorkbook.SaveAs Filename:=savePath & fileName & i & ".xlsx"

Next i

End Sub

```

(4)点击“运行”按钮,运行宏即可批量创建多个文件。

二、Excel快速生成文件的方法

1. 使用“新建工作簿”功能

(1)打开Excel,点击“文件”菜单,选择“新建”。

(2)在“新建工作簿”界面中,选择“空白工作簿”。

(3)点击“创建”按钮,然后点击“文件”菜单中的“另存为”。

(4)在“另存为”对话框中,设置文件保存位置、文件名和文件格式。

(5)点击“保存”按钮,此时会弹出一个提示框,询问是否要保存所有更改。

(6)点击“是”,然后重复步骤(3)至(5),直到生成所需数量的文件。

2. 使用宏录制

(1)打开Excel,点击“开发工具”选项卡,然后点击“宏”。

(2)在“宏”对话框中,点击“录制新宏”。

(3)在“录制宏”对话框中,设置宏名称和快捷键(可选)。

(4)点击“确定”,然后执行以下操作:

   a. 创建一个空白工作簿。

   b. 设置文件保存位置、文件名和文件格式。

   c. 点击“保存”按钮。

(5)完成操作后,点击“停止录制”按钮。

(6)在“宏”对话框中,点击“运行”,然后输入宏名称,运行宏即可快速生成多个文件。

3. 使用VBA代码

(1)打开Excel,点击“开发工具”选项卡,然后点击“Visual Basic”。

(2)在“VBA编辑器”中,插入一个新模块。

(3)在模块中输入以下代码:

```vba

Sub QuickGenerateFiles()

Dim i As Integer

Dim fileName As String

Dim savePath As String

savePath = "C:\ExcelFiles\" ' 设置文件保存路径

fileName = "File" ' 设置文件名前缀

For i = 1 To 10 ' 生成10个文件

ThisWorkbook.SaveAs Filename:=savePath & fileName & i & ".xlsx"

Next i

End Sub

```

(4)点击“运行”按钮,运行宏即可快速生成多个文件。

相关问答:

1. 问题:如何设置文件保存路径?

   答案:在“另存为”对话框中,点击“浏览”按钮,选择文件保存路径。

2. 问题:如何设置文件名?

   答案:在“另存为”对话框中,输入文件名。

3. 问题:如何设置文件格式?

   答案:在“另存为”对话框中,选择“文件类型”下拉菜单,选择所需的文件格式。

4. 问题:如何使用宏录制批量创建文件?

   答案:请参考一、1中的步骤。

5. 问题:如何使用VBA代码批量创建文件?

   答案:请参考一、3中的步骤。

总结:

通过以上方法,您可以在Excel中批量创建和快速生成多个文件。这些方法可以帮助您提高工作效率,节省时间。希望本文对您有所帮助。